Common Hair Transplant Techniques
Before delving into the top 5 hospitals, it's important to understand the common hair transplant techniques used in New York City:
-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E): In an FUE procedure, the surgeon removes individual hair follicles from the donor area of the scalp and transplants them into the receiving area. This method is less invasive and creates minimal scarring. It also allows for a quicker recovery time and is often preferred by patients who want a less visible donor site.
-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T): Also known as the “strip method,” FUT involves removing a strip of scalp from the donor region and then dissecting it into individual hair grafts, which are then transplanted into the thinning parts of the scalp. While this method can harvest a larger number of grafts in a single session, it leaves a linear scar at the donor site.
- Artas (Robotic Hair Transplant System): Artas is an advanced form of FUE. The surgeon uses robotic assistance and AI to remove individual hair follicles from the donor area, increasing accuracy and reducing scarring and discomfort.
Each technique has its own advantages and disadvantages, and the choice of method depends on factors such as the patient's hair loss pattern, donor hair availability, and personal preferences.

What to Expect During and After a Hair Transplant
During the Procedure
Most hair transplant procedures are performed under local anesthesia, which means you will be awake but won't feel any pain. The surgeon will first clean the donor and recipient areas of the scalp. If it's an FUT procedure, a strip of scalp will be removed from the donor area and dissected into individual grafts. In an FUE procedure, individual hair follicles will be extracted directly from the scalp. The grafts are then carefully placed into the recipient area to create a natural - looking hairline.
After the Procedure
- Recovery Time: The recovery time can vary depending on the type of procedure. Generally, patients can return to work within a day or two, but they should avoid strenuous physical activity for at least 5 days to a week.
- Hair Growth: The transplanted hair will initially shed within one month. New hair growth will usually start after about 3 months, and it will continue to grow at a normal rate. After about 6 months, the hair will start to take on a natural appearance.
- Follow - Up Visits: It's important to schedule follow - up visits with your surgeon at 4 to 6 - month intervals to assess the results and monitor your progress.
